The Red Shoes (1948)
Film The Red Shoes by directors Michael Powell and Emeric Pressburger with cinematographer Jack Cardiff, writers Michael Powell and Emeric Pressburger, composer Brian Easdale and editor Reginald Mills.
Starring in The Red Shoes from 1948 is Léonide Massine, Moira Shearer and Adolf Wohlbrück, among others.

The Red Shoes Cast
The main cast of The Red Shoes consists of Léonide Massine as Grischa Ljubov, Moira Shearer as Victoria Page and Adolf Wohlbrück as Boris Lermontov.
